This video tutorial teaches how to verify the accuracy of graphed systems of inequalities by using points from different regions of the graph. It explains how to determine if the correct half-plane is shaded and addresses common misconceptions, such as the belief that only the intersection of lines needs checking. The tutorial provides a step-by-step guide to graphing a system of inequalities, shading regions, and verifying solutions by checking points in various regions. It concludes with methods to ensure graph accuracy, emphasizing the importance of verifying points that satisfy both or only one inequality.
